Surge protectors are essential devices designed to shield electronics from voltage spikes. Understanding their importance can help consumers make informed decisions. Every household has devices that are vulnerable to power surges. A sudden increase in voltage can damage laptops, televisions, and other electronics. These incidents can happen due to lightning, power outages, or even fluctuations from utility companies.
In essence, surge protectors work by redirecting excess voltage away from connected devices. They serve as the first line of defense, absorbing the excess energy. However, not all surge protectors are created equal. Some may only offer basic protection, while others incorporate advanced technologies. It’s crucial to evaluate their specifications before purchasing. Many people overlook indicators like joule ratings, which measure energy absorption. The higher the rating, the better the protection.
A common misconception is that surge protectors last indefinitely. They degrade over time, especially after enduring multiple surges. Users must periodically assess their effectiveness. Regularly replacing devices may seem inconvenient, but it's a necessary task. Failure to do so could lead to costly repairs or replacements down the line. Being proactive about surge protection can ultimately save money and ensure device longevity.
When selecting surge protectors, global buyers should prioritize certain key features. One significant aspect is the joule rating. A surge protector with a higher joule rating offers better protection against power surges. For instance, devices with at least 1,000 joules are considered standard for household use. Research indicates that electronics can be damaged by voltage spikes as small as 30 volts, making adequate joule protection crucial.
Another feature to consider is response time. Quality surge protectors have a response time of one nanosecond or less. This speed minimizes the risk of damage during power fluctuations. Many industry reports suggest that surge protectors with faster response times offer superior protection, particularly for high-end electronics.
Lastly, consider the number of outlets and spacing between them. A surge protector that accommodates larger plugs and multiple devices is essential for modern setups. Some models provide USB ports, enhancing versatility. Ongoing discussions in tech forums highlight that not all surge protectors fulfill these needs adequately. While many consumers overlook these features, they are vital for ensuring maximum protection in a tech-driven world.

Surge protectors are essential for safeguarding electronic devices from voltage spikes. Proper installation is crucial to maximize their effectiveness. According to a report from the IEEE, improper installation can reduce surge protector efficiency by 50%. Ensuring that the protector is connected properly can help in mitigating potential damage during electrical surges.
Regular maintenance is equally important. Check your surge protector for any visible wear or damage. Experts suggest testing devices every six months to ensure functionality. Some indicators of a malfunctioning unit include a lit LED status indicator or burnt odor. Even the best surge protectors can fail if they are not maintained properly. According to the National Fire Protection Association (NFPA), over 30,000 electrical fires occur annually, often due to inadequate protection.
Surge protectors should be placed close to the devices they protect. This reduces the length of electrical pathways and minimizes risk. Do not overload power strips, as this can lead to failures.
